A rare wine or ale glass, early 18th century
The flared round funnel bowl with a wrythen-moulded lower part, set on a teared baluster stem consisting of a wrythen moulded knop above a plain section and a fluted basal knop, over a folded conical foot, 16.3cm high
Footnotes
Provenance: The Commander A. P. Barrow-Green Collection
